Mexican caldillos and pucheros (thick soups or stews), moles (sauces made with a variety of chiles), and adobos (thick sauces) often resemble chili in both appearance and taste because they all sometimes use similar ingredients: various types of chiles combined with meat (usually beef), onions, garlic, cumin, and occasionally tomatoes.
